Filtros de polipropileno 5 micras, or 5 micron polypropylene filter cartridges, are disposable precision consumables specially designed for aqueous medium filtration. They serve as critical security filtration barriers in ultrafiltration pretreatment systems across Latin America and Spanish-speaking regions. Raw water including groundwater, surface water, reclaimed wastewater and industrial process water contains silt, rust particles, fine fibers and organic colloids. Without effective interception by 5μm polypropylene filters, tiny pollutants will continuously scour and block ultrafiltration membrane pores, resulting in irreversible membrane fouling, shortening membrane service life and increasing chemical cleaning frequency. Therefore, filtros de polipropileno 5 micras have become standard supporting consumables for ultrafiltration projects in Spanish-speaking markets.

2. Working Principle: Collaborative Filtration with Ultrafiltration Equipment
The whole water purification workflow forms three-level progressive filtration: liquid filter coarse filtration → filtros de polipropileno 5 micras precision filtration → ultrafiltration membrane deep separation. The polypropylene filter cartridge captures contaminants relying on physical interception, inertial deposition and adsorption of gradient polypropylene layers.
2.1 Continuous Stable Filtration Operation
After preliminary coarse filtration by front liquid filter, raw water enters filter housing and penetrates from outer filter layer inward to the central water collecting pipe of filtros de polipropileno 5 micras. Large-size impurities are intercepted on the outer filter layer, while tiny colloids and organic particles are trapped inside the depth filter medium. Clear treated water converges inside the central pipe and flows steadily into ultrafiltration equipment to remove bacteria, macromolecular organics and residual ultrafine suspended substances. The gradient structure optimizes dirt holding capacity and maintains low system pressure drop under continuous operation, avoiding insufficient water inflow during continuous production of ultrafiltration units.
2.2 Differential Pressure Reminder for Cartridge Replacement
Contaminants gradually accumulate inside polypropylene filter medium during long-term operation, causing steady growth of inlet and outlet differential pressure. Once pressure difference reaches 0.25MPa warning threshold, operators need to replace filtros de polipropileno 5 micras in a timely manner. Clogged filter cartridges will increase the load of water pumps, reduce ultrafiltration water output and accelerate membrane contamination.
2.3 Coordination with Ultrafiltration Backwashing System
Water treated by filtros de polipropileno 5 micras can be adopted as backwashing water source for ultrafiltration membrane modules. Mixed with compressed air to form gas-water cleaning medium, it thoroughly washes pollutants attached to ultrafiltration membrane surfaces, effectively slowing down fouling and extending the chemical cleaning cycle of ultrafiltration equipment.

3. Standard Technical Parameters of Filtros de Polipropileno 5 Micras
Dimension & Flow Specifications
Material: Pure Polypropylene
Standard Precision: 5μm
Outer Diameter: 152 mm
Optional Length: 20 / 40 / 60 inch
Single cartridge rated flow: 60 ~ 115 m³/h
Connection interface: 226 fin type, flat open end cap
Material Performance Parameters
Working temperature: ≤60℃
Applicable pH range: 1~13
Sealing material: EPDM, optional silicone rubber
Feature: No fiber shedding, good chemical resistance
Operation Limit Index
Maximum allowable working pressure: 1.0 MPa
Recommended replacement differential pressure: 0.25 MPa
Initial system pressure drop: ≤0.02 MPa

FAQ
Q1: What benefits can filtros de polipropileno 5 micras bring to ultrafiltration equipment?
A: These 5 micron polypropylene filters effectively intercept fine impurities in raw water, reduce pollutant load on ultrafiltration membranes, slow down fouling speed, extend membrane service life and decrease shutdown maintenance frequency of ultrafiltration production lines.
Q2: Can you customize filtros de polipropileno 5 micras to match our existing ultrafiltration system?
A: Yes. Our technical team adjusts filter length, outer diameter and interface according to on-site water quality, system flow and filter housing parameters to realize perfect matching with your ultrafiltration equipment.
Q3: What is the standard replacement cycle for filtros de polipropileno 5 micras?
A: Under stable clean water quality, the replacement cycle is 1–3 months. If raw water turbidity remains high, differential pressure rises rapidly and service life will be shortened significantly.
Q4: Why install liquid filter before filtros de polipropileno 5 micras in ultrafiltration pretreatment pipeline?
A: The front liquid filter traps gravel, rust lumps and large hard impurities, preventing sharp particles from scratching polypropylene filter medium, delaying filter clogging and forming dual protection for downstream ultrafiltration membranes.
Q5: What factors lead to premature blockage of filtros de polipropileno 5 micras?
A: Excessive impurity content of inlet water, failure of upstream liquid filter, long-term overload operation and unreasonable precision selection will cause rapid differential pressure increase and early clogging.
Q6: Can multiple filtros de polipropileno 5 micras work in parallel to supply water for large industrial ultrafiltration units?
A: Definitely yes. Multiple filter cartridges can be installed in parallel inside large filter housing, supplying stable large-flow qualified water for heavy-duty ultrafiltration equipment, widely applied in municipal reuse water and industrial water treatment projects across Latin America.
